The elemental announce with grave authority that Frank Sinatra or Mae West is in line for the job. The study of glossolalia has had a small group of scholarly followers for years. This is the attempted translation of the mysterious languagc(s) spoken by the ultraterrestrials, mediums, and church groups who indulge in speaking in tongues. It seems to be a conglomerate of many languages, both ancient and modern, and Flour-noy wasn't the first to try to unravel it. There are books filled with symbols and translations similar to, but never exactly like, Helene Smith's Martian language. Dozens of these phoney alphabets have been published in dead seriousness* A retired teacher named John W. Dean collected the testimony of flying saucer contactees and the elaborate information passed along by the space people for his book, Flying Saucers Close Up. The project must have taken years. He devotes many pages to listing unknown planets far out in the cosmos {as described by the ultra terrestrials), and giving encyclopedic data about each one. The group in this particular table happen to be from the star system of Alpha Tauri, 53.6 light years away. But anyone with) a basic knowledge of orbital mechanics and a slide rule can check the mass of figures and discover that many of these alleged planetary systems are quite impossible. The cosmos of the ultraterrestrials must be filled with colliding planets weaving and spinning in defiance of all the known laws of motion. In Flying Saucers Close Up Mr Dean also presents a complete vocabulary and the written language of the folks from the planet called Korendor. Some of the symbols bear a striking resemblance to runic ciphers.
